Griswold, Theodore J. was born on June 12, 1959 in San Diego, California, United States.
San Diego State University (Bachelor of Science, magna cum laude, 1985. Master of Science, 1988). University of San Diego (Juris Doctor, magna cum laude, 1992).
Worked at Procopio, Cory, Hargreaves & Savitch Limited Liability Partnership (San Diego, California) specializing in Environmental/Land Use, Natural Resources, Eminent Domain. Admitted to the bar, 1992, California. Phi Beta Kappa; Sigma Xi.
American Jurisprudence Awards in Torts and Criminal Law.
Outstanding Contributor, California Regulatory Law Reporter, Center for Public Interest Law, 1990-1992. Member, San Diego Law Review.
Author: What Every Water District Needs To Know About Contamination in Public Utility Easements, Best, Best & Krieger Seminar, March 1995. Contaminated Property: How Public Agencies Can Limit Liability, San Diego Business Journal, January 30, 1995.
Purchasing Property: Going against the grain for fun and profit, San Diego Business Journal, September 12, 1994.
Sequel Could Clear up "The Gnatcatcher Files," San Diego Business Journal, July 25, 1994. New Kind of Banking Spreads the Wealth, San Diego Business Journal, March 1994. Possible Problems: The Absence of an Endangered Species? San Diego Business Journal, July 1993.
Messing with Mother Nature: The Quagmire of Wetland Mitigation Banking, California Regulatory Law Reporter, volume 13, Nos.
2 & 3; Wetland Protection Under Section 404 of the Clean Water Acting: An Enforcement Paradox, 27(1) San Diego Law Review 139. Member, Society of Wetland Scientists, 1988.
Member, Board of Directors, Benchley-Weinberger Foundation. Member: San Diego County (Environmental Law/Land Use Section) and American (Natural Resources, Energy and Environmental Law Section) Bar Associations.
State Bar of California, (Environmental Law Section).
